
1708 3rd St N
Jacksonville Beach, FL 32250 - Duval County
(904) 372-9221
Details:
About Xcel Performance:
Xcel Performance is located at 1708 3rd St N in Jacksonville Beach, FL - Duval County and is a business miscellaneous. After you do business with Xcel Performance, please leave a review to help other people and improve hubbiz. Also, don't forget to mention Hubbiz to Xcel Performance.